Answer:
"In the morning" is a phrase in the sentence
Explanation:
A phrase is a group of words that do not have a verb and predicate/subject and does not form a complete thought on its own.
From the given sentence, "In the morning, Greg and Jada canoed", the words "In the morning" is a phrase because it does not have a verb and subject.
